Description: |
The first full length dictionary of leisure studies, offering a critical survey of this increasingly popular and interdisciplinary field and incisive overviews of the key figures whose work exercises the most powerful influence on leisure studies today. |
Synopsis: |
What is Leisure Studies? Who are the key figures in the field? How can we evaluate the relevance of concepts in the field?This is the first full length Dictionary of Leisure Studies. It examines the key concepts, assesses the work of central figures and helps students zero-in on essential issues and conceptual distinctions.The Book:* Provides an unprecedented critical survey of the field* Offers students authoritative, comprehensive accounts of the basic concepts and leading figures* Provides students with core resources to write essays and pass examsWritten by teachers experienced with the needs of undergraduates and postgraduates in the field, the book will be quickly recognized as a vital asset in making sense of Leisure Studies. |
